Analog to Digital Converters (ADC) Texas Instruments ADS8330IBPWG4 Overview
The Analog to Digital Converters (ADC) Texas Instruments ADS8330IBPWG4 is a state-of-the-art 16-bit successive approximation register (SAR) ADC, offering exceptional performance and accuracy. Encased in a compact 16-TSSOP package, this ADC is designed for precision data conversion from analog to digital form. Its high-resolution output and low-power consumption make it ideal for a wide range of applications, ensuring reliable and efficient operations in critical systems. The ADS8330IBPWG4 is engineered to meet the demands of advanced electronics, providing a seamless interface for data acquisition and signal processing.
